Transaction 534c256097bfaa716bf3136c5890d24fa288bc38b25950ff8599d5273e904909
1 Input
2 Outputs
- 534c256097bfaa716bf3136c5890d24fa288bc38b25950ff8599d5273e904909:0
- 534c256097bfaa716bf3136c5890d24fa288bc38b25950ff8599d5273e904909:1
value 103988
address 1Ph2tADr9rCTRjanTeaKHis5mqHxbtSw6p
value 27030
address 134do44rtEfGkCyqRts5Nzx7baeS3UnYYT